When to Fertilize
Best Time of Year for Fertilization π±
Timing is crucial when it comes to fertilizing Echinacea paradoxa var. paradoxa. Early spring is ideal for pre-bloom preparation, ensuring your plants have the nutrients they need as they wake up from dormancy.
Late summer is another key period for fertilization, focusing on post-bloom maintenance to support the plant's recovery and readiness for the next growing season.
Seasonal Fertilization Schedule π
To keep your Echinacea thriving, follow this seasonal fertilization schedule:
- Spring (March-April): Apply your initial fertilizer to kickstart growth.
- Summer (June): Give a mid-season boost to maintain vigor.
- Fall (September): Make a final application to prepare for winter dormancy.
This structured approach helps ensure your plants receive the right nutrients at the right times.
Signs Indicating Fertilization Needs π
Watch for signs that your Echinacea may need fertilization. Yellowing leaves can indicate a possible nitrogen deficiency, signaling that it's time to feed your plants.
Stunted growth often points to insufficient nutrient uptake, while poor blooming suggests a need for phosphorus and potassium. Keeping an eye on these indicators will help you maintain healthy, vibrant plants.

How Much to Fertilize
Recommended Fertilizer Ratios π±
When it comes to fertilizing Echinacea paradoxa var. paradoxa, choosing the right N-P-K ratio is crucial. Opt for balanced ratios like 10-10-10 or 5-10-5 to ensure your plants receive essential nutrients for robust growth and vibrant blooms.
Balanced nutrients are vital for blooming. They help your Echinacea thrive, producing those stunning flowers that make it a garden favorite.
Application Rates for Different Growth Stages π
Understanding how much fertilizer to use at various growth stages can make a significant difference. For seedlings, apply fertilizer at 1/4 strength to avoid overwhelming them.
Established plants can handle full-strength fertilizer according to package instructions. If you're planting in containers, be mindful to adjust the amounts, as container plants often require more frequent feeding than those in the garden.
Adjusting Fertilizer Amounts Based on Soil Quality π§ͺ
Soil quality plays a pivotal role in how much fertilizer your Echinacea needs. Conducting a soil test is essential to determine pH and nutrient levels, ensuring you provide the right care.
If your soil is lacking, consider amending it with organic matter or specific nutrients. This proactive approach can significantly enhance your plants' health and blooming potential.

Avoiding Over-Fertilization
π± Symptoms of Over-Fertilization
Over-fertilization can be detrimental to your Echinacea paradoxa var. paradoxa. Look out for leaf burn, characterized by browning tips and edges, which is a clear sign of nutrient overload.
Excessive foliage growth can also occur, leading to reduced blooming. If your plants are wilting despite adequate watering, root damage may be the culprit, indicating that the roots are struggling to absorb water due to nutrient excess.
πΏ How to Correct Over-Fertilization Issues
If you suspect over-fertilization, flushing the soil is a practical first step. Water the plants thoroughly to help leach out excess nutrients from the soil.
Adjusting future fertilization practices based on soil tests is crucial. This ensures that youβre applying the right amount of nutrients tailored to your plants' needs.
π‘οΈ Best Practices for Preventing Over-Fertilization
Regular soil testing is essential for maintaining healthy Echinacea. Aim to test your soil at least once a year to monitor nutrient levels and pH.
Following recommended application rates is vital. Adhering to these guidelines helps prevent the pitfalls of over-fertilization, ensuring your plants thrive without the risk of nutrient burn.

Nutrient Requirements
Key Nutrients for Healthy Growth and Blooming πΌ
Echinacea paradoxa var. paradoxa thrives on three essential nutrients: nitrogen, phosphorus, and potassium.
- Nitrogen is crucial for promoting lush, leafy growth, ensuring your plants look vibrant and healthy.
- Phosphorus plays a vital role in blooming, helping to produce those stunning flowers that attract pollinators.
- Potassium enhances overall plant health and boosts drought tolerance, making your Echinacea more resilient.
Soil Testing for Nutrient Deficiencies π§ͺ
To ensure your plants receive the right nutrients, regular soil testing is a must.
- Timing: Test your soil in early spring before planting and again in late summer to monitor nutrient levels.
- Frequency: Aim for at least once a year, especially if you notice any growth issues.
Interpreting soil test results can seem daunting, but itβs straightforward. Look for nutrient levels and pH; this will guide your fertilization strategy.
Amendments to Improve Soil Nutrient Content π±
Improving soil nutrient content can significantly benefit your Echinacea.
- Adding organic matter, like compost and mulch, enriches the soil and enhances moisture retention.
- For alkaline soils, consider specific amendments such as gypsum or lime to balance pH levels and improve nutrient availability.

Common Fertilization Problems and Solutions
π΅οΈββοΈ Identifying Fertilization-Related Issues
Recognizing fertilization problems early can save your Echinacea from serious setbacks. Nutrient deficiencies often show specific symptoms: yellowing leaves may indicate a nitrogen shortage, while poor blooming suggests a lack of phosphorus and potassium.
Over-fertilization can be just as detrimental. Look for signs like leaf burn, where tips turn brown, or excessive foliage growth that overshadows blooms. Understanding these visual cues helps you take timely action.
π οΈ Troubleshooting Nutrient Deficiencies
If you suspect nutrient deficiencies, targeted solutions can make a world of difference. For nitrogen deficiency, consider a balanced fertilizer with a higher nitrogen ratio, like 10-10-10, to promote lush growth.
Phosphorus deficiencies can be addressed with fertilizers high in this nutrient, such as 5-10-5, to encourage blooming. For potassium, look for fertilizers that enhance overall plant health, especially during dry spells.
π Best Practices for Fertilizing in Different Climates
Climate plays a crucial role in your fertilization strategy. In cooler regions, adjust your schedule to align with the growing season, ensuring nutrients are available when plants need them most.
For arid climates, consider drought-tolerant practices. This might mean using slow-release fertilizers or organic amendments that retain moisture, ensuring your Echinacea thrives even in challenging conditions.
